Ashley Owens is the first and only Networking Concierge that puts you in the right situation or gets you out of the wrong one. As a networking concierge, she trains, coaches, and speaks on becoming an authority at generating revenue by networking with intention.
As a networking concierge, Ashley is a host of two digital TV talk shows on RVNTV and This is it TV, speaking and interviewing on the topic of tactical networking. She has taken over 700 introduction phone calls with business professionals looking to grow their network and has given close to 1,000 introductions. She has spoken to over 100 networking groups, organizations, associations, companies, and conferences and has over 185 referral partners. https://www.linkedin.com/in/ashowens/

We’re here with Mary Cate Spires of Harley James Consulting to learn about her transition from digital marketing agency to in-house traditional marketer. Mary Cate discusses a few challenges using traditional advertising avenues, like billboards and mailers— all while explaining how an “integrated” approach with both offline and digital marketing tactics can often be a successful combination.
-
Mary Cate Spires is an award- winning digital marketing consultant, integrated marketing expert, and blogger and speaker.
Known as “ The Goal-Oriented Marketer,” Mary Cate’s approach to digital marketing is guided by one core belief: “Don’t spend money on marketing if you don’t measure KPIs.”
Mark Cate is a power user of Hubspot’s Inbound Marketing approach and has mastered the art and science of leveraging technology and data to help companies grow by attracting, converting, closing and delighting customers. She is also highly skilled at integrating the same message and look and feel across print and digital channels to optimize impact. She enjoys mentoring her peers to help them think strategically and turn to data to inform plans, measure impact and pivot when needed.
